Please tell me if this is the right hook. If not which is the correct one?

Discussion in 'Modder General Chat' started by [SUP] Donny Dealer, Oct 29, 2019.

  1. [SUP] Donny Dealer

    [SUP] Donny Dealer New Member

    I have been learning LUA over the past few days to make this feature. Once a player kills a NPC it will trigger a ULX command through RunConsoleCommand that alerts other players of an event.

    I have finally gotten something that works, except I believe I am using the wrong hook. When I user PlayerSay it works fine... But OnNPCKilled may be the wrong hook, It doesn't seem to be detecting that a NPC is killed.

    hook.Add( "OnNPCKilled", "Minigame", function (npc, attacker, inflictor)
    if attacker:IsPlayer() then
    RunConsoleCommand( "ulx csay There are leeches around... Kill them for a reward." )

